Originally Posted by lude92_si
Originally Posted by 1SlowSi
Because of e85 I change everyour 800 miles shell Rotella non synthetic.
Do you like the shell? I was thinking of running the T6 with my setup. S200sx fmw on flex fuel
I'm now a big fan of it. For one, the price point can't be beat and two, I have reviewed countless oil analysis reports with gas and E85 and the Rotella stuff has always been strong with good TN ratings, and other additives and look to be in the same level as Amsoil, brad pen, and other "racing" oils. Eventually I plan on switching to the T6.
